Unveiling the Mechanics- How Security Keys Safeguard Our Digital Lives
How does a security key work? In an era where digital security is paramount, security keys have emerged as a powerful tool to protect sensitive information. This article delves into the workings of these innovative devices, explaining how they enhance online security and provide a seamless authentication experience.
Security keys are small, USB-like devices designed to replace traditional passwords. They utilize public key cryptography, a sophisticated method of encryption that ensures secure communication between devices. Here’s a step-by-step breakdown of how a security key works:
1. Generating a Pair of Keys: When you first set up a security key, it generates a pair of cryptographic keys – a private key and a public key. The private key is stored securely within the device, while the public key is uploaded to the respective online service.
2. Authentication Process: When you try to log in to a website or an application that supports security keys, the authentication process begins. The website or application sends a challenge to your device.
3. Generating a Signature: Your security key’s private key generates a digital signature in response to the challenge. This signature is unique to the specific login attempt and is created using the private key and the public key stored on the online service.
4. Verifying the Signature: The website or application then uses the public key stored on its servers to verify the signature. If the signature is valid, the website or application grants access to the user.
5. Adding an Extra Layer of Security: Security keys offer an additional layer of security known as multi-factor authentication (MFA). This means that even if someone has your password, they would still need the physical security key to gain access to your account.
The beauty of security keys lies in their simplicity and effectiveness. Here are some of the key advantages:
– Physical Security: Security keys eliminate the need to remember complex passwords, reducing the risk of password-related breaches.
– Speed and Convenience: Logging in with a security key is faster and more convenient than typing in a password.
– Reduced Risk of Phishing: Security keys protect against phishing attacks, as the attacker would need the physical device to gain access to your account.
In conclusion, security keys are a powerful tool to enhance online security. By understanding how they work, you can better appreciate their value and take advantage of their benefits. As cyber threats continue to evolve, embracing innovative solutions like security keys is essential in safeguarding your digital life.